On Mon, May 22, 2023 at 03:15:08PM +0300, arinc9.unal@gmail.com wrote: > From: Arınç ÜNAL <arinc.unal@arinc9.com> > > There're two code paths for setting up port 5: > > mt7530_setup() > -> mt7530_setup_port5() > > mt753x_phylink_mac_config() > -> mt753x_mac_config() > -> mt7530_mac_config() > -> mt7530_setup_port5() > > Currently mt7530_setup_port5() from mt7530_setup() always runs. If port 5 > is used as a CPU, DSA, or user port, mt7530_setup_port5() from > mt753x_phylink_mac_config() won't run. That is because priv->p5_interface > set on mt7530_setup_port5() will match state->interface on > mt753x_phylink_mac_config() which will stop running mt7530_setup_port5() > again. > > mt7530_setup_port5() from mt753x_phylink_mac_config() won't run when port 5 > is disabled or used for PHY muxing as port 5 won't be defined on the > devicetree. > > Therefore, mt7530_setup_port5() will never run from > mt753x_phylink_mac_config(). > > Address this by not running mt7530_setup_port5() from mt7530_setup() if > port 5 is used as a CPU, DSA, or user port. For the cases of PHY muxing or > the port being disabled, call mt7530_setup_port5() from mt7530_setup().
So TL;DR: mt7530_setup() -> mt7530_setup_port5() short-circuits mt753x_phylink_mac_config() -> ... -> mt7530_setup_port5() through the stateful variable priv->p5_interface, such that port 5 is effectively never configured by phylink, but statically at probe time. The main goal of the patch is to undo the short-circuit, and let phylink configure port 5.
It is worth stating that we know phylink will always be present, because mt7530 isn't in the dsa_switches_apply_workarounds[] array. Otherwise this strategy would have been problematic with some device trees.
> Do not set priv->p5_interface on mt7530_setup_port5(). There won't be a > case where mt753x_phylink_mac_config() runs after mt7530_setup_port5() > anymore.
The bulk of the change is difficult enough to follow. I believe this part could be done through a separate patch, and the rest would still work.
